Stats showed how strong the Rams were on fourth down last season.
The Los Angeles Rams offense was one of the best in the NFL last season, helping them to reach the postseason. They found success even with younger talent across the board, showing a strong ability to draft and develop players.took a look at every team's offense from this past season, putting teams into groups based on similar observations. It's called Clutering and shows how effective a team was from the previous season in different scenarios.
"Cluster 3 teams were the best at converting on fourth downs in 2023, doing so 62% of the time on average. They also recorded 80.0-plus offensive grades and played the most 11 personnel on average ." But the Rams were efficient on offense this past season, giving them strong odds for fourth-down conversation. They were especially forceful running the ball, as shown in the advanced stats.
